About

Jayanath Koliyadu is a scholar working on Radiation, Atomic and Molecular Physics, and Optics and Structural Biology. According to data from OpenAlex, Jayanath Koliyadu has authored 14 papers receiving a total of 98 indexed citations (citations by other indexed papers that have themselves been cited), including 6 papers in Radiation, 5 papers in Atomic and Molecular Physics, and Optics and 4 papers in Structural Biology. Recurrent topics in Jayanath Koliyadu's work include Advanced X-ray Imaging Techniques (6 papers), Advanced Electron Microscopy Techniques and Applications (4 papers) and Laser-Plasma Interactions and Diagnostics (3 papers). Jayanath Koliyadu is often cited by papers focused on Advanced X-ray Imaging Techniques (6 papers), Advanced Electron Microscopy Techniques and Applications (4 papers) and Laser-Plasma Interactions and Diagnostics (3 papers). Jayanath Koliyadu collaborates with scholars based in Germany, Portugal and Sweden. Jayanath Koliyadu's co-authors include P. Beaud, Thomas J. Lane, Serhane Zerdane, Anders Nilsson, Alexander Späh, Cheolhee Yang, Roman Mankowsky, Fivos Perakis, Philip J. M. Johnson and Harshad Pathak and has published in prestigious journals such as Proceedings of the National Academy of Sciences, Nature Communications and The Journal of Chemical Physics.
